SHIELD ATTACHMENT
The shield must be properly installed. The shield provides
partial protection from the risk of thrown objects to the
operator and others and is equipped with a line limiter
which cuts excess line to the proper length.
FAILURE TO INSTALL SHIELD IN POSITION
SHOWN CAN RESULT IN SERIOUS INJURY
TO THE OPERATOR. THE LENGTH OF
SHIELD MUST BE ALIGNED WITH LENGTH
OF DRIVE SHAFT HOUSING.
DIRECT WIDEST PART OF SHIELD
TOWARDS THE ENGINE.
CAUTION
THE LINE LIMITER IS LOCATED ON
UNDERSIDE OF SHIELD AND HAS A KNIFE
EDGE THAT IS SHARP AND CAN CUT YOU.
NOTE:
1. Match the key (raised area) on the
shield with ā€œVā€ slot on drive shaft
housing.
NOTE:
Rest the bottom of shield on top of
the shoulder (not the dust cup) of
drive shaft housing.
2. Install shield bracket and screws as
shown.
NOTE:
I
It is easier to start the screws with a
screwdriver and finish tightening
with a wrench.
3. Tighten screws evenly and securely.
